HP is just goofing with you, as their drivers seem able to
do with XP users all too, too often
If you run a cmd prompt and enter
net localgroup administrators
is your account listed ?
If so it is an admin still.
Tell HP support that you have found that an admin account
can use the feature but no other account can and that they
need to provide you with *_safe_* instructions on how to
make their product usable for all accounts.
They are getting better, as once they wanted people to set a
permissions change, granting everyone full control on the
entire HKLM hive of the registry. (!!) What you experience is
likely a permissions issue, on some directory or some specific,
small key within the registry.
Demand some quality from them, and an out-of-the-box
workable, Windows certifiable, product.
